PURPOSE:To obtain efficiently an on point by finding a polygonal line, which is closest to a hit point, out of polygonal lines connecting interpolating points and decomposing the part between both ends of this polygonal line into plural polygonal lines and selecting a polygonal line, which is closest to the hit point, from them and dropping a perpendicular from the hit point. CONSTITUTION:A method is considered which obtains a point on a curve closest to a point H when the optional point H is given. Interpolating points P1-P5 are connected, and perpendiculars are dropped from the hit point H onto individual segments to select the segment from the point P2 to the point P3 closest to the hit point. This selected segment is decomposed into polygonal lines Pi...Pj, Pj+1...Pi+1, and perpendiculars are dropped from the hit point onto individual polygonal lines to obtain the polygonal line Pj closest to the hit point. The intersection between this polygonal line Pj and the perpendicular is obtained as the on point.
